«We never want to experience such a night again»

Protests in New York

The New York protests left several people injured and 72 arrested. The mayor promised a “full review of events”.

  • An African American died in a police operation in the United States.
  • The scene was captured on video.
  • Since then, thousands have demonstrated against police violence.

After the death of African American George Floyd in a brutal police operation, several thousand people protested against racism in New York. During the night of Saturday there were riots in the Manhattan and Brooklyn districts. According to CNN, the police arrested at least 72 people. There are said to have been injuries on both sides.

Many demonstrators carried posters that said “I can’t breathe”. Those were the words Floyd said to the police officers who knelt on him during the arrest in the city of Minneapolis shortly before his death. It was the second night in a row that protests had taken place in New York.

Mayor Bill de Blasio wrote on Twitter late Friday evening that it was about “de-escalating this situation and taking people home safely”. He promised a “complete review of events” and added: “We never want to experience such a night again.” In other US cities, there were sometimes violent protests at night on Saturday.
